"use client"
import type React from "react"
import { createContext, useContext, useState, useCallback, useEffect } from "react"
import type { FamilyMember, FamilyTreeData } from "@/types/family"
import { mockFamilyData } from "@/lib/mock-data"
import { db } from "@/lib/db"
import { useLiveQuery } from "dexie-react-hooks"
interface FamilyContextType {
treeData: FamilyTreeData
getMember: (id: string) => FamilyMember | undefined
addMember: (member: FamilyMember) => Promise<void>
updateMember: (id: string, updates: Partial<FamilyMember>) => Promise<void>
deleteMember: (id: string) => Promise<void>
searchResults: FamilyMember[]
searchMembers: (query: string) => void
loadData: (data: FamilyTreeData) => Promise<void>
resetData: () => Promise<void>
isLoading: boolean
}
const FamilyContext = createContext<FamilyContextType | undefined>(undefined)
export function FamilyProvider({ children }: { children: React.ReactNode }) {
const [searchResults, setSearchResults] = useState<FamilyMember[]>([])
const [isInitialized, setIsInitialized] = useState(false)
// Live query to get all members
const members = useLiveQuery(() => db.members.toArray())
// Live query to get rootId
const rootIdSetting = useLiveQuery(() => db.settings.get("rootId"))
// Initialize DB with mock data if empty
useEffect(() => {
const initDb = async () => {
const count = await db.members.count()
if (count === 0) {
await db.transaction("rw", db.members, db.settings, async () => {
await db.members.bulkAdd(Object.values(mockFamilyData.members))
await db.settings.put({ key: "rootId", value: mockFamilyData.rootId })
})
}
setIsInitialized(true)
}
initDb()
}, [])
// Construct treeData from DB results
const treeData: FamilyTreeData = {
rootId: rootIdSetting?.value || "",
members: (members || []).reduce(
(acc, member) => {
acc[member.id] = member
return acc
},
{} as Record<string, FamilyMember>,
),
}
const getMember = useCallback(
(id: string) => {
return treeData.members[id]
},
[treeData],
)
const addMember = useCallback(async (member: FamilyMember) => {
await db.transaction("rw", db.members, async () => {
// Add the member
await db.members.add(member)
// Update relationships (Father)
if (member.fatherId) {
const father = await db.members.get(member.fatherId)
if (father && !father.childrenIds.includes(member.id)) {
await db.members.update(member.fatherId, {
childrenIds: [...father.childrenIds, member.id],
})
}
}
// Update relationships (Mother)
if (member.motherId) {
const mother = await db.members.get(member.motherId)
if (mother && !mother.childrenIds.includes(member.id)) {
await db.members.update(member.motherId, {
childrenIds: [...mother.childrenIds, member.id],
})
}
}
// Update relationships (Spouses)
if (member.spouseIds && member.spouseIds.length > 0) {
for (const spouseId of member.spouseIds) {
const spouse = await db.members.get(spouseId)
if (spouse && !spouse.spouseIds.includes(member.id)) {
await db.members.update(spouseId, {
spouseIds: [...spouse.spouseIds, member.id],
})
}
}
}
})
}, [])
const updateMember = useCallback(async (id: string, updates: Partial<FamilyMember>) => {
await db.members.update(id, {
...updates,
updatedAt: new Date().toISOString(),
})
}, [])
const deleteMember = useCallback(async (id: string) => {
await db.transaction("rw", db.members, db.settings, async () => {
// Remove from DB
await db.members.delete(id)
// Note: In a real app, we should also remove references to this ID from other members'
// childrenIds, spouseIds, etc. For now, we'll keep it simple as per the original implementation.
// If we deleted the root, we might want to handle that, but for now let's leave it.
})
}, [])
const loadData = useCallback(async (data: FamilyTreeData) => {
await db.transaction("rw", db.members, db.settings, async () => {
await db.members.clear()
await db.members.bulkAdd(Object.values(data.members))
await db.settings.put({ key: "rootId", value: data.rootId })
})
}, [])
const resetData = useCallback(async () => {
await loadData(mockFamilyData)
}, [loadData])
const searchMembers = useCallback(
(query: string) => {
if (!query.trim()) {
setSearchResults([])
return
}
const lowerQuery = query.toLowerCase()
// Perform search on the in-memory treeData for simplicity and speed
// (Dexie also supports querying, but we already have the data loaded)
const results = Object.values(treeData.members).filter(
(member) =>
member.fullName.includes(lowerQuery) ||
member.givenName.includes(lowerQuery) ||
member.courtesyName?.includes(lowerQuery) ||
member.artName?.includes(lowerQuery),
)
setSearchResults(results)
},
[treeData],
)
// Listen for import events (legacy support for the file input in settings if needed,
// but we should prefer using the context method)
useEffect(() => {
const handleImport = (e: CustomEvent<FamilyTreeData>) => {
loadData(e.detail)
}
window.addEventListener("family-data-import" as any, handleImport as any)
return () => window.removeEventListener("family-data-import" as any, handleImport as any)
}, [loadData])
return (
<FamilyContext.Provider
value={{
treeData,
getMember,
addMember,
updateMember,
deleteMember,
searchResults,
searchMembers,
loadData,
resetData,
isLoading: !isInitialized || !members,
}}
>
{children}
</FamilyContext.Provider>
)
}
export function useFamily() {
const context = useContext(FamilyContext)
if (context === undefined) {
throw new Error("useFamily must be used within a FamilyProvider")
}
return context
}
